1. Jiro Horikoshi – The wind rises

Jiro Horikoshi is the main character in the anime film ‘The Wind Rises’. In real life, Jiro Horikoshi was a Japanese aircraft designer who lived from 1903 to 1982. He was known for his work designing fighter jets for Mitsubishi during World War II.

In the anime ‘The Wind Rises’, Jiro is a talented engineer who dreams of creating beautiful airplanes. He faced many problems, but Jiro still represents his passion through anime.

5. Coffee – Cowboy Bebop

An animated coffee character in the Cowboy Bebop series that appears in one of the episodes called ‘Mushroom Sambo’.

Coffee is inspired by the character played by Pam Grier in the movie “Coffy”. In the episode, Coffee is portrayed as a bounty hunter pursuing a mushroom grower involved in illegal activities.
